

# Configuration


Represents an MSK configuration. Use this path to describe the configuration.

## URI


`/v1/configurations/arn`

## HTTP methods


### GET


**Operation ID:** `DescribeConfiguration`

Returns a description of this MSK configuration.

### PUT


**Operation ID:** `UpdateConfiguration`

Creates a new revision of the cluster configuration. The configuration must be in the `ACTIVE` state.

## Properties


### ConfigurationRevision


Describes a configuration revision.


| Property | Type | Required | Description | 
| --- |--- |--- |--- |
| creationTime | string | True | The time when the configuration revision was created. | 
| description | string | False | The description of the configuration revision. | 
| revision | integerFormat: int64 | True | The revision number. | 

### ConfigurationState


State of a kafka configuration
+ `ACTIVE`
+ `DELETING`
+ `DELETE_FAILED`

### DeleteConfigurationResponse


Returns information about the deleted configuration.


| Property | Type | Required | Description | 
| --- |--- |--- |--- |
| Arn | string | False | The Amazon Resource Name (ARN) of the configuration. | 
| state | [ConfigurationState](#configurations-arn-model-configurationstate) | False | State of the configuration. | 

### DescribeConfigurationResponse


Response body for DescribeConfiguration.


| Property | Type | Required | Description | 
| --- |--- |--- |--- |
| arn | string | True | The Amazon Resource Name (ARN) of the configuration. | 
| creationTime | string | True | The time when the configuration was created. | 
| description | string | True | The description of the configuration. | 
| kafkaVersions | Array of type string | True | The versions of Apache Kafka with which you can use this MSK configuration. | 
| latestRevision | [ConfigurationRevision](#configurations-arn-model-configurationrevision) | True | Latest revision of the configuration. | 
| name | string | True | The name of the configuration. Configuration names are strings that match the regex "^[0-9A-Za-z][0-9A-Za-z-]\$10,\$1\$1". | 
| state | [ConfigurationState](#configurations-arn-model-configurationstate) | False | State of the configuration. | 

### Error


Returns information about an error.


| Property | Type | Required | Description | 
| --- |--- |--- |--- |
| invalidParameter | string | False | The parameter that caused the error. | 
| message | string | False | The description of the error. | 

### UpdateConfigurationRequest


Update an MSK configuration.


| Property | Type | Required | Description | 
| --- |--- |--- |--- |
| description | string | False | The description of the configuration. | 
| serverProperties | string | True | Contents of the `server.properties` file. When using the API, you must ensure that the contents of the file are base64 encoded. When using the console, the SDK, or the CLI, the contents of `server.properties` can be in plaintext. | 

### UpdateConfigurationResponse


Response body for UpdateConfiguration


| Property | Type | Required | Description | 
| --- |--- |--- |--- |
| arn | string | False | The Amazon Resource Name (ARN) of the configuration. | 
| latestRevision | [ConfigurationRevision](#configurations-arn-model-configurationrevision) | False | Latest revision of the configuration. |
